Subsidiary Company
A company that is controlled by another company, known as the parent company or holding company.
Turnkey Operation
A business arrangement where a project or business is delivered in a complete and operational state.
Oil Refinery
An industrial process plant where crude oil is processed and refined into more useful petroleum products, such as gasoline, diesel fuel, and heating oils.
Licensing
A business arrangement in which one company allows another to use its trademark, patent, software, or other intellectual property for a fee or royalty.
